Caterpillar, Inc. engages in the manufacture of construction and mining equipment, diesel and natural gas engines, industrial gas turbines, and diesel-electric locomotives. It operates through the following segments: Construction Industries, Resource Industries, Energy and Transportation, Financial Products, and All Other. The Construction Industries segment supports customers using machinery in infrastructure and building construction applications. The Resource Industries segment is responsible for supporting customers using machinery in mining and quarrying applications and it includes business strategy, product design, product management and development, manufacturing, marketing, and sales and product support. The Energy and Transportation segment supports customers in oil and gas, power generation, marine, rail, and industrial applications. The Financial Products segment offers a range of financing alternatives to customers and dealers for caterpillar machinery and engines, solar gas turbines, as well as other equipment and marine vessels. Deere & Co. engages in the manufacture and distribution of equipment used in agriculture, construction, forestry, and turf care. It operates through the following segments: Agriculture and Turf, Construction and Forestry, and Financial Services. The Agriculture and Turf segment focuses on the distribution and manufacture of a full line of agriculture and turf equipment and related service parts. The Construction and Forestry segment offers machines and service parts used in construction, earthmoving, road building, material handling and timber harvesting. The Financial Services segment finances sales and leases by John Deere dealers of new and used agriculture and turf equipment and construction and forestry equipment. The company was founded by John Deere in 1837 and is headquartered in Moline, IL.

ABB Ltd. is a technology company, which engages in the development and provision of electrification, motion and automation solutions. It operates through the following business segments: Electrification, Motion, Process Automation and Robotics & Discrete Automation. The Electrification segment manufactures and sells electrical products and solutions which are designed to provide safe, smart and sustainable electrical flow from the substation to the socket. The Motion segment manufactures and sells drives, motors, generators, traction converters and mechanical power transmission products that are driving the low-carbon future for industries, cities, infrastructure and transportation. The Process Automation segment develops and sells a broad range of industry-specific, integrated automation and electrification and digital systems and solutions, as well as digital solutions, life cycle services, advanced industrial analytics and artificial intelligence applications and suites for the process, marine and hybrid industries. Cintas Corp. engages in the provision of corporate identity uniforms through rental and sales programs. It operates through the following segments: Uniform Rental and Facility Services, First Aid and Safety Services, and All Other. The Uniform Rental and Facility Services segment consists of the rental and servicing of uniforms and other garments including flame resistant clothing, mats, mops and shop towels, and other ancillary items. The First Aid and Safety Services segment includes first aid and safety products and services. The All Other segment contains fire protection services and its direct sale business. The Corporate segment consists of corporate assets such as cash and marketable securities. The company was founded by Richard T. Farmer in 1968 and is headquartered in Cincinnati, OH.

II-VI Incorporated develops, manufactures, and markets engineered materials, optoelectronic components, and devices worldwide. It operates through two segments, Compound Semiconductors and Photonic Solutions. The Compound Semiconductors segment provides optical and electro-optical components and materials used in high-power CO2 lasers, fiber-lasers, and direct diode lasers for materials processing applications; infrared optical components and high-precision optical assemblies for aerospace and defense, medical, and commercial laser imaging applications; semiconductor lasers and detectors for optical interconnects and sensing applications; engineered materials for thermoelectric, ceramics, and silicon carbide various applications; and compound semiconductor epitaxial wafers for applications in optical and wireless communication. The Photonic Solutions segment manufactures transceivers for data centers and telecom optical networks; pump lasers, optical amplifiers, wavelength selective switches, and advanced components for telecom networks; and crystal materials, optics, lasers, and optoelectronic modules in a range of applications, including optical communications, life sciences, and consumer electronics markets. The company serves original equipment manufacturers, laser end users, system integrators of high-power lasers, U.S. government prime contractors, and various U.S. government agencies, as well as manufacturers of equipment and devices for industrial, optical communications, consumer electronics, and security and monitoring applications. II-VI Incorporated was incorporated in 1971 and is headquartered in Saxonburg, Pennsylvania.

Xylem Inc., together with its subsidiaries, engages in the design, manufacture, and servicing of engineered products and solutions for the water and wastewater applications in the United States, Europe, the Asia Pacific,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Water Infrastructure, Applied Water, and Measurement & Control Solutions. The Water Infrastructure segment offers various products, including water, storm water, and wastewater pumps; controls and systems; filtration, disinfection, and biological treatment equipment; and mobile dewatering equipment and rental services under the Flygt, Godwin, Sanitaire, Leopold, Wedeco, and Xylem Vue brand names for the transportation and treatment of water. The Applied Water segment provides pumps, valves, heat exchangers, controls, and dispensing equipment systems under the Goulds Water Technology, Bell & Gossett, A-C Fire Pump, Standard Xchange, Lowara, Jabsco, Xylem Vue, and Flojet brand names for residential and commercial building services, and industrial water applications. The Measurement & Control Solutions segment offers smart meters, networked communication devices, data analytics, test equipment, controls, sensor devices, software and managed services, and critical infrastructure services; and software and services, including cloud-based analytics, remote monitoring and data management, leak detection, condition assessment, asset management, and pressure monitoring solutions, as well as testing equipment. This segment sells its products under the Pure Technologies, Sensus, Smith Blair, WTW, Xylem Vue, and YSI brand names. The company markets and sells its products through a network of direct sales force, resellers, distributors, and value-added solution providers. Xylem Inc. was formerly known as ITT WCO, Inc. and changed its name to Xylem Inc. in May 2011. Xylem Inc. was incorporated in 2011 and is headquartered in Washington, District of Columbia.

Tenaris SA manufactures and supplies steel pipe products. It operates through the Tubes and Other segments. The Tubes segment consists of the production and sale of both seamless and welded steel tubular products and related services mainly for the oil and gas industry, particularly oil country tubular goods used in drilling operations, and for other industrial applications with production processes that consist in the transformation of steel into tubular products. The Other segment deals with all other business activities and operating segments, including the production and selling of sucker rods, industrial equipment, coiled tubing, heat exchangers, and utility conduits for buildings and the sale of energy and raw materials that exceed internal requirements. Its principal finished products are seamless and welded steel casing and tubing, line pipe and other mechanical and structural steel pipes for different uses. The company was founded in 1909 and is headquartered in Luxembourg.

Alcoa Corp. engages in the production of bauxite, alumina, and aluminum products. It operates through the following segments: Bauxite, Alumina, and Aluminum. The Bauxite segment represents the company' global bauxite mining operations. The Alumina segment includes the company's worldwide refining system, which processes bauxite into alumina. The Aluminum segment combines smelting and casting operations to produce primary aluminum. The smelting operations produce molten primary aluminum, which is then formed by the casting operations into either foundry ingot or into value-add ingot products, including billet, rod, and slab. The company was founded by Charles Martin Hall on July 9, 1886 and is headquartered in Pittsburgh, PA.

Industrial Products Stocks Investing

The industrial goods sector comprises companies that operate in various industries, including machinery, equipment and tools; construction materials; engineering and other services.

While the industrial or parent companies may not be household names, they're an important part of the economy that most of us use almost daily.

The sector is vital to many economic factors and has a large workforce. It's more than just an important driver of growth - it also provides jobs for several million people who work in the production and distribution of industrial products.

Stocks in the industrial sector are a good investment because they allow investors to profit from growth and dividend income. Many companies also have established brands and competitive advantages, which can lead them to grow long-term.

Since these companies usually have a customer base that has been established for a long time and is loyal, they will most likely not feel the impact of an economic downturn as much as other types of businesses.

Industrial stocks sometimes go unnoticed because they're invested in less than other types of markets, but they can provide great dividends, solid returns, and upside potential. Here are a few examples that have a long history of paying dividends.

The industrials sector is generally more cyclical than the materials sector. This means that industrials stocks tend to do well when the economy is growing and poorly when the economy is contracting. 

The materials sector is generally more sensitive to changes in commodity prices. The change in the price of oil or iron ore, for example, can have a significant effect on the price of these stocks.

The industrials sector is generally considered a more defensive sector, while the materials sector is generally considered a more offensive sector. Investors typically use sector analysis to identify opportunities and allocate their portfolios. 

For example, an investor who is bullish on the economy may choose to overweight the industrials sector, while an investor who is bearish on the economy may choose to overweight the materials sector.

Industrial stocks do well when the economy is doing well. When there is an economic slowdown, people buy less and demand for industrial products decreases. This leads to a decrease in production and a decrease in profits for these companies.

Industrial stocks are less volatile than other stock sectors, like technology or finance. They are more stable and predictable than other sectors because they are affected by economic changes, not just market changes. It is also not uncommon for companies in the industrial sector to change their business models, which can make them difficult to predict.

We can say with certainty that there are cyclical tendencies in industrial stocks. As a result, they fall and rise along with the economy at large.

There are a few reasons why this is the case. First, to many industrial companies, consumer spending is very important. When people feel confident and spend freely, businesses tend to do well. But businesses often suffer when the economy slows down, and consumers tighten their belts.

One of the reasons why industrial stocks are often cyclical is because they're closely tied to the housing market. When the housing market is booming, the demand for construction materials and other items used in homebuilding goes up. When the housing market weakens, demand for these goods also falls. Generally, industrial stocks tend to move in cycles along with the economy. There are always exceptions to every rule, and it isn't accurate to say that all industrial stocks are cyclical.
